Where each one falls short

Documented limitations, not opinions. Every one is a constraint you would hit in normal use.

Turbopack

  • Effectively coupled to Next.js; using it standalone is not the supported path
  • Younger than the alternatives, and ecosystem plugin support is narrower than webpack’s
  • Benchmark claims have been contested publicly, so measure on your own project rather than trusting headline numbers
  • Being Vercel-driven ties its roadmap to one company’s framework priorities

Radix UI

  • You write all the styling, so time to a finished interface is much longer than with a styled library
  • Composable part-based APIs are more verbose than a single component with props
  • Covers primitives rather than complex widgets, so data grids and date pickers come from elsewhere

Turbopack: Can I use Turbopack without Next.js?

Not really. It is developed as the Next.js bundler, and standalone use is not the supported path.

Radix UI: Why use unstyled components?

Because accessibility is the hard part and visual design is the part teams want to own. Radix gives the first and stays out of the second.

Turbopack: Is Turbopack faster than Vite?

It depends on the project, and published comparisons have been disputed by both sides. Measure on your own codebase rather than relying on headline figures.

Radix UI: What is the relationship with shadcn/ui?

shadcn/ui is built on Radix primitives, adding Tailwind styling and copy-paste distribution on top.
